Policy on Cheating and General Notes
3 years ago
Wales

This is our policy on cheating: First Offence: You will be banned from submitting runs and talking in the discord for one week, your run will be removed and during this time all previous runs will be examined During the Week Ban: You will have the opportunity to confess to any prior cheating to a mod and receive a lighter punishment. It is in your best interests to do this. Offence’s After the First: Runs will be more heavily scrutinized. If you’re found cheating again, you will be permanently banned from Scratch Punch-Out speedrunning, and Punch-Out moderators will be informed. All runs, whether detected fake or not, will be removed.

Additional Notes: Hoarding (Holding back multiple records for an extended period of time then releasing them all at once) is strongly discouraged. If your run is rejected, a moderator will tell you why. Rejected doesn't mean cheated necessarily. If you have cheated in other games, please tell us when you first submit runs. We will examine your runs in more detail, but being honest straight away will be massively appreciated. Harassing/Abusing any mods or runners on discord or any other platform can result in us banning you from submitting runs. Although this probably goes without saying, if your submission contains anything on screen that could get us banned on src (e.g. NSFW tabs), it will be rejected.
